My Students

I love overhearing my students when they think I'm out of range. "This book is actually pretty cool." "Don't tell her, but I'll probably go get the next one in the series." "That character is like me. I love this book!" Success! Objective complete! However, I need more books to further this mission.

My students are amazing.

They keep me on my toes and teach me something new every day. I teach in a rural high school in a big city. We have around 2600 students total in our building. I have a class consisting of special needs students with a variety of disabilities. My students range from a 1st grade reading level to a 6th grade reading level, with challenges relating to Dyslexia, Traumatic Brain Injury, Autism, and multiple cognitive disabilities. The young adults in my class are extremely reluctant readers and some have not read a book all the way through in their entire lives. I love my students. They are fun, compassionate, witty, and energetic. They teach me to take myself less seriously, and that everyone has something special and important to offer the world.

My Project

My students don't enjoy reading. They don't understand the things Holden Caulfield dealt with in New York. The don't know why Pip does the things he does. They can't relate, and therefore they don't care. Joey Pigza however gets their attention. They know him. They are him. Books have the ability to draw the reader into the world within the pages, but with my students, the pages have to contain a world that makes sense to them. I am working to provide reading material that my students understand and enjoy. When reading the story of Zachary Beaver, my students will get to know multiple characters, all flawed in their own ways, and they will be able to learn from them. Through "Rules," they will understand a little more about challenges that face those characters and gain empathy for those with similar experiences. My students need 25 copies of "When Zachary Beaver Came to Town," along with audio, and 25 copies of "Rules."

Your donation will help my students learn to love reading and see that not all books, to quote one of my young ladies, are about "popular girls going on dates with perfect football players." Books can teach my students lessons about life, but only if they can see themselves in the characters and events.

Providing realistic and relatable material to read is vital in the mission to help my students learn to love reading.
